The mountain of Leotar above Trebinje is now home to the Via Ferrata "Kamena Glava-Leotar," enriching the tourist offer of the city on the banks of the Trebišnjica River with a new, highly interesting, and attractive adventure, alpinist, and mountaineering activity.
This project, successfully realized after long-term
dedicated work to the pride and joy of the broader community, was completed by
the team of the "Paragliding Aero Club Trebinje."
All interested citizens of Trebinje, as well as tourists
visiting the city, will have the opportunity to experience and personally
witness the attractiveness of the "via ferrata" and enjoy this new
mountaineering and adventure activity.

Recall that the previous year, 2023, will be remembered in the history of Trebinje's tourism as the best and most successful since tourism traffic has been measured.
During 2023, Trebinje recorded 201,076 registered tourist
overnight stays, representing an increase of 11.45% compared to the previously
record-breaking year of 2022.
The tourism sector in Trebinje is continuously on an upward
trajectory, with significant increases in the volume of tourist traffic,
placing Trebinje among the rapidly growing tourist destinations contributing
significantly to the overall increase in tourism traffic recorded in Republika
Srpska and Bosnia and Herzegovina.
